Assessment Modules:
Module 1 (Foundations of Business Model Innovation): Definition and importance of business model innovation, Evolution of business models, Types of business models (e.g., platform, subscription, freemium), Business Model Canvas components, Patterns of business model innovation, Strategic mindset & value‑creation logic.
Module 2 (Customer Discovery & Validation): Customer segmentation and value proposition design, Empathy mapping and customer journey mapping, Jobs‑to‑be‑Done framework, Hypothesis testing and problem validation, Lean startup methodology (MVP & pivot), Iterative customer feedback loops.
Module 3 (Ideation & Design Thinking for Business Models): Design thinking process (discover, define, develop, deliver), Ideation techniques (brainstorming, SCAMPER, etc.), Prototyping business model components, Co-creation with stakeholders, Application of the Double Diamond model (divergent/convergent thinking), Rapid business model experiments.
Module 4 (Modeling & Strategic Innovation): Business model pattern types (platform, multi‑sided, long-tail), Financial modeling and revenue streams, Cost structure and value capture design, Scenario planning and future business models, Strategic alignment of model innovation with organizational vision, Ecosystem and network effects (partners, platforms).
Module 5 (Implementation & Scaling): Lean Launchpad methodology for business model testing, Building cross-functional innovation teams, Change management for business model transformation, Go-to-market strategies for new business models, Risk management and mitigation, Scaling and growth strategies for validated models.
Module 6 (Sustainability, Ethics & Continuous Innovation): Sustainability-driven business models (social, environmental, economic), Ethical considerations in business model innovation, Stakeholder interdependencies in business model design, Governance for innovation and continuous adaptation, Metrics and impact evaluation (innovation KPIs), Embedding a culture of continuous business model renewal.
